The median IT Manager salary in Oxford is £66,250 per year, according to job vacancies posted during the 6 months leading to 14 May 2025.

The table below provides salary benchmarking and summary statistics, comparing them to the same period in the previous two years.

6 months to
14 May 2025
Same period 2024 Same period 2023
Rank 30 51 47
Rank change year-on-year +21 -4 +11
Permanent jobs requiring an IT Manager 7 12 4
As % of all permanent jobs advertised in Oxford 3.06% 1.85% 0.88%
As % of the Job Titles category 3.35% 1.94% 1.04%
Number of salaries quoted 4 12 4
10th Percentile £55,375 - -
25th Percentile £55,938 - £47,500
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£66,250 £30,000 £51,250
Median % change year-on-year +120.83% -41.46% +2.50%
75th Percentile £75,938 £33,750 £60,000
90th Percentile £79,875 £70,875 £71,250
Oxfordshire median annual salary £60,000 £40,000 £50,000
% change year-on-year +50.00% -20.00% -11.11%
